// RUN: %clang_cc1 %s -ffreestanding
// RUN: %clang_cc1 %s -ffreestanding -triple i686-unknown-linux
// RUN: %clang_cc1 %s -ffreestanding -triple x86_64-unknown-linux
// RUN: %clang_cc1 %s -ffreestanding -triple mips-unknown-linux
// RUN: %clang_cc1 %s -ffreestanding -triple mipsel-unknown-linux
// RUN: %clang_cc1 %s -ffreestanding -triple armv7-unknown-linux-gnueabi
// RUN: %clang_cc1 %s -ffreestanding -triple thumbv7-unknown-linux-gnueabi
#include "stdarg.h"
int int_accumulator = 0;
double double_accumulator = 0;
int test_vprintf(const char *fmt, va_list ap) {
char ch;
int result = 0;
while (*fmt != '\0') {
ch = *fmt++;
if (ch != '%') {
continue;
}
ch = *fmt++;
switch (ch) {
case 'd':
int_accumulator += va_arg(ap, int);
result++;
break;
case 'f':
double_accumulator += va_arg(ap, double);
result++;
break;
default:
break;
}
if (ch == '0') {
break;
}
}
return result;
}
int test_printf(const char *fmt, ...) {
va_list ap;
va_start(ap, fmt);
int result = test_vprintf(fmt, ap);
va_end(ap);
return result;
}
